Letschert, TitusJuly 5, 1943 - Feb. 18, 2011Titus Letschert, Sarasota died Feb. 18, 2011.Titus Letschert lost his battle with cancer after 21 months holding hands with his special partner Caroline Brown and sister Thea. Titus was born in Haarlem, the Netherlands in the middle of World War II and...
